Bonus Terms: The Worst Kind of Plot Twist
Online slot adventures often come with bonus offers. The nightmare scenario is a sign-up bonus that looks generous but includes a 10x wagering requirement, a staggered release of winnings, and a maximum spin amount far below what the player intended. None of these terms are necessarily deceptive, but if they are hard to locate, the design is working against you.
Before you treat any bonus as an adventure, check these numbers in the terms: minimum deposit, wagering multiplier, game contribution percentages, max bet while the bonus is active, and expiration window. A platform that displays these details in the cashier rather than in a generic terms page is operating with better UX. A platform that hides them in a slide-out menu? That is a friction point you should not ignore.

RTP, Volatility, and the False Promise of "Hot" Slots
Do not choose a game because it looks like a casino mascot in a pirate hat. The only relevant facts you can check are the theoretical RTP and the volatility. If the game page does not show them, look for the "i" icon or the game guide. If that also fails, ask the support team for the exact figures. A platform that expects its players to trust luck rather than understand the math is not doing them any favors.
None of this means you can predict a win. A high RTP slot can produce a fast loss, and a low-volatility game can produce a quiet win. The point is that you should be able to make an informed choice before the game begins.

What is an online slot adventure?
An online slot adventure is a session in which the player chooses a game based on clear information, understands the rules and risks, and plays within a defined budget. The theme is less important than the interface that supports it.
How can I tell if a slot platform is well-designed?
Check three things. First, can you find the game's RTP and volatility before playing? Second, can you set session limits without leaving the game? Third, are the bonus conditions visible in the cashier? If those are missing, the design has a fatal flaw.
